Transaction 54063ce900342d268401413e5b3893460f93f960193d8f28577de13c6d84d03b
1 Input
1 Output
-
54063ce900342d268401413e5b3893460f93f960193d8f28577de13c6d84d03b:0
- value
- 857116
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8424754611009ccea5a0aeee26eba3958872549
- address
- bc1qhppyw4rpzqyue6j6pthwym4689vgwf2fzr5xsg